Overview

Explore the second part of a comprehensive tutorial on building a large format 3D printer, focusing on the motion system. Learn about constructing a robust linear motion platform capable of moving an 18-pound pellet extruder within a massive 4'x4'x4' build volume. Discover the process of assembling and modifying OpenBuilds C-beam linear actuators for high-temperature operation, implementing a quad gantry leveling system, and integrating the motion components into the printer frame. Gain insights into critical speed calculations, carriage and actuator assembly, X-Y joint machining, wiring, and plasma cutting panels. Conclude with a sneak peek at the bed heater and witness the testing of the completed linear motion system.
